Post subject:  The ending of the 1993 Finals Game 6

Near the end. Suns up 2 points in Game 6. Majerle air balls a 20 footer on the baseline after faking out Jordan and great ball movement by the Suns. Then the Bulls inbound to MJ and he quickly sees Pippen then Pippen throws it to Grant inside who instantly dishes it to Paxson at the arc and he buries it.
